{"record_type":"pith_number_record","schema_url":"https://pith.science/schemas/pith-number/v1.json","pith_number":"pith:2015:O7JKZ5FE6O27T2FGN6N272D7NB","short_pith_number":"pith:O7JKZ5FE","schema_version":"1.0","canonical_sha256":"77d2acf4a4f3b5f9e8a66f9bafe87f68734377a28078dcbc6cddbedd03be9c16","source":{"kind":"arxiv","id":"1509.00144","version":3},"attestation_state":"computed","paper":{"title":"Automatic Software Diversity in the Light of Test Suites","license":"http://arxiv.org/licenses/nonexclusive-distrib/1.0/","headline":"","cross_cats":[],"primary_cat":"cs.SE","authors_text":"Benoit Baudry, Marcelino Rodriguez-Cancio, Martin Monperrus, Simon Allier","submitted_at":"2015-09-01T05:11:56Z","abstract_excerpt":"A few works address the challenge of automating software diversification, and they all share one core idea: using automated test suites to drive diversification. However, there is is lack of solid understanding of how test suites, programs and transformations interact one with another in this process. We explore this intricate interplay in the context of a specific diversification technique called \"sosiefication\". Sosiefication generates sosie programs, i.e., variants of a program in which some statements are deleted, added or replaced but still pass the test suite of the original program. Our"},"verification_status":{"content_addressed":true,"pith_receipt":true,"author_attested":false,"weak_author_claims":0,"strong_author_claims":0,"externally_anchored":false,"storage_verified":false,"citation_signatures":0,"replication_records":0,"graph_snapshot":true,"references_resolved":false,"formal_links_present":false},"canonical_record":{"source":{"id":"1509.00144","kind":"arxiv","version":3},"metadata":{"license":"http://arxiv.org/licenses/nonexclusive-distrib/1.0/","primary_cat":"cs.SE","submitted_at":"2015-09-01T05:11:56Z","cross_cats_sorted":[],"title_canon_sha256":"7a3394e2c61aeec0385f494f51601f173979a06ffe1ba84d00868c53eb6cb2a7","abstract_canon_sha256":"37259851f43ad2bd63ebffb5bf438eb69d2be10882b251f32b8f9cf1f5860500"},"schema_version":"1.0"},"receipt":{"kind":"pith_receipt","key_id":"pith-v1-2026-05","algorithm":"ed25519","signed_at":"2026-05-17T23:57:33.258413Z","signature_b64":"nI+btyzx4YBb61/cOAKfdv7TVzCmuTSx6INGAhFRid5NQVdV1Mk88xdn3oy7I5Xs8IB8MrTxgQuMjnVOvCbcAw==","signed_message":"canonical_sha256_bytes","builder_version":"pith-number-builder-2026-05-17-v1","receipt_version":"0.3","canonical_sha256":"77d2acf4a4f3b5f9e8a66f9bafe87f68734377a28078dcbc6cddbedd03be9c16","last_reissued_at":"2026-05-17T23:57:33.257908Z","signature_status":"signed_v1","first_computed_at":"2026-05-17T23:57:33.257908Z","public_key_fingerprint":"8d4b5ee74e4693bcd1df2446408b0d54"},"graph_snapshot":{"paper":{"title":"Automatic Software Diversity in the Light of Test Suites","license":"http://arxiv.org/licenses/nonexclusive-distrib/1.0/","headline":"","cross_cats":[],"primary_cat":"cs.SE","authors_text":"Benoit Baudry, Marcelino Rodriguez-Cancio, Martin Monperrus, Simon Allier","submitted_at":"2015-09-01T05:11:56Z","abstract_excerpt":"A few works address the challenge of automating software diversification, and they all share one core idea: using automated test suites to drive diversification. However, there is is lack of solid understanding of how test suites, programs and transformations interact one with another in this process. We explore this intricate interplay in the context of a specific diversification technique called \"sosiefication\". Sosiefication generates sosie programs, i.e., variants of a program in which some statements are deleted, added or replaced but still pass the test suite of the original program. Our"},"claims":{"count":0,"items":[],"snapshot_sha256":"258153158e38e3291e3d48162225fcdb2d5a3ed65a07baac614ab91432fd4f57"},"source":{"id":"1509.00144","kind":"arxiv","version":3},"verdict":{"id":null,"model_set":{},"created_at":null,"strongest_claim":"","one_line_summary":"","pipeline_version":null,"weakest_assumption":"","pith_extraction_headline":""},"references":{"count":0,"sample":[],"resolved_work":0,"snapshot_sha256":"258153158e38e3291e3d48162225fcdb2d5a3ed65a07baac614ab91432fd4f57","internal_anchors":0},"formal_canon":{"evidence_count":0,"snapshot_sha256":"258153158e38e3291e3d48162225fcdb2d5a3ed65a07baac614ab91432fd4f57"},"author_claims":{"count":0,"strong_count":0,"snapshot_sha256":"258153158e38e3291e3d48162225fcdb2d5a3ed65a07baac614ab91432fd4f57"},"builder_version":"pith-number-builder-2026-05-17-v1"},"aliases":[{"alias_kind":"arxiv","alias_value":"1509.00144","created_at":"2026-05-17T23:57:33.257988+00:00"},{"alias_kind":"arxiv_version","alias_value":"1509.00144v3","created_at":"2026-05-17T23:57:33.257988+00:00"},{"alias_kind":"doi","alias_value":"10.48550/arxiv.1509.00144","created_at":"2026-05-17T23:57:33.257988+00:00"},{"alias_kind":"pith_short_12","alias_value":"O7JKZ5FE6O27","created_at":"2026-05-18T12:29:34.919912+00:00"},{"alias_kind":"pith_short_16","alias_value":"O7JKZ5FE6O27T2FG","created_at":"2026-05-18T12:29:34.919912+00:00"},{"alias_kind":"pith_short_8","alias_value":"O7JKZ5FE","created_at":"2026-05-18T12:29:34.919912+00:00"}],"events":[],"event_summary":{},"paper_claims":[],"inbound_citations":{"count":0,"internal_anchor_count":0,"sample":[]},"formal_canon":{"evidence_count":0,"sample":[],"anchors":[]},"links":{"html":"https://pith.science/pith/O7JKZ5FE6O27T2FGN6N272D7NB","json":"https://pith.science/pith/O7JKZ5FE6O27T2FGN6N272D7NB.json","graph_json":"https://pith.science/api/pith-number/O7JKZ5FE6O27T2FGN6N272D7NB/graph.json","events_json":"https://pith.science/api/pith-number/O7JKZ5FE6O27T2FGN6N272D7NB/events.json","paper":"https://pith.science/paper/O7JKZ5FE"},"agent_actions":{"view_html":"https://pith.science/pith/O7JKZ5FE6O27T2FGN6N272D7NB","download_json":"https://pith.science/pith/O7JKZ5FE6O27T2FGN6N272D7NB.json","view_paper":"https://pith.science/paper/O7JKZ5FE","resolve_alias":"https://pith.science/api/pith-number/resolve?arxiv=1509.00144&json=true","fetch_graph":"https://pith.science/api/pith-number/O7JKZ5FE6O27T2FGN6N272D7NB/graph.json","fetch_events":"https://pith.science/api/pith-number/O7JKZ5FE6O27T2FGN6N272D7NB/events.json","actions":{"anchor_timestamp":"https://pith.science/pith/O7JKZ5FE6O27T2FGN6N272D7NB/action/timestamp_anchor","attest_storage":"https://pith.science/pith/O7JKZ5FE6O27T2FGN6N272D7NB/action/storage_attestation","attest_author":"https://pith.science/pith/O7JKZ5FE6O27T2FGN6N272D7NB/action/author_attestation","sign_citation":"https://pith.science/pith/O7JKZ5FE6O27T2FGN6N272D7NB/action/citation_signature","submit_replication":"https://pith.science/pith/O7JKZ5FE6O27T2FGN6N272D7NB/action/replication_record"}},"created_at":"2026-05-17T23:57:33.257988+00:00","updated_at":"2026-05-17T23:57:33.257988+00:00"}